Section 7:10-1.4 - Procedures for inspections and sanitary surveys of water systems

Universal Citation: NJ Admin Code 7:10-1.4

Current through Register Vol. 56, No. 6, March 18, 2024

(a) An authorized Department representative(s) may conduct an on-site inspection and/or sanitary survey of any water system, and any component part thereof, and may take samples, and inspect, copy or photograph any records required to be kept pursuant to this chapter.

(b) The Department representative(s) conducting an inspection or sanitary survey pursuant to (a) above shall carry identification, and shall present it upon request.
